Skip to main content

Lund University Publications

LUND UNIVERSITY LIBRARIES

Extending StringSpinner to handle vector-meson spin

Kerbizi, Albi and Lönnblad, Leif LU orcid (2023) In Computer Physics Communications 292.
Abstract

Quark spin effects in hadronization were recently included in the PYTHIA 8 Monte Carlo event generator for the simulation of the deep inelastic scattering (DIS) process off a polarized proton or neutron target. The spin effects were activated via the external StringSpinner package, which is based on the string+P03 model of polarized hadronization, and were restricted to the production of pseudoscalar mesons in string fragmentation. The struck quark polarization could either be calculated using parametrizations of the transversity PDFs or be freely specified. In this article we present a major extension of StringSpinner that includes vector meson production in the PYTHIA 8 string fragmentation. The spin-dependent emission and decay... (More)

Quark spin effects in hadronization were recently included in the PYTHIA 8 Monte Carlo event generator for the simulation of the deep inelastic scattering (DIS) process off a polarized proton or neutron target. The spin effects were activated via the external StringSpinner package, which is based on the string+P03 model of polarized hadronization, and were restricted to the production of pseudoscalar mesons in string fragmentation. The struck quark polarization could either be calculated using parametrizations of the transversity PDFs or be freely specified. In this article we present a major extension of StringSpinner that includes vector meson production in the PYTHIA 8 string fragmentation. The spin-dependent emission and decay processes of the vector mesons are described using the string+P03 model, which systematically accounts for the quark-spin degree of freedom in the fragmentation chain. The new package works with the version 8.3 of the PYTHIA event generator and it allows for a more complete and quantitative simulation of the final states in polarized semi-inclusive DIS events. Also, it can be used to study the transverse-spin effects for the production of vector mesons. After describing the new version of StringSpinner, examples of its usage in semi-inclusive DIS events are presented. New version program summary: Program Title: StringSpinner CPC Library link to program files: https://doi.org/10.17632/37jrpmyz3t.2 Developer's repository link: https://gitlab.com/albikerbizi/stringspinner.git Licensing provisions: GNU GPL v2 or later Programming language: C++, Fortran Journal reference of previous version: Comput. Phys. Commun. 272 (2022) 108234. Does the new version supersede the previous version?: Yes Reasons for the new version: Vector meson emission and decay is required for a more complete simulation of the DIS final states. Summary of revisions: The spin-dependence of the string fragmentation is extended to include the production and the decay of polarized vector mesons. Nature of problem: Vector meson contribute strongly to the final hadrons produced in DIS, and they can produce non-trivial effects on the spin-dependent observables. Solution method: Extend the previous version of StringSpinner to include polarized vector meson production and decay using a more complete model of polarized hadronization.

(Less)
Please use this url to cite or link to this publication:
author
and
organization
publishing date
type
Contribution to journal
publication status
published
subject
keywords
Hadronization, Pythia, Quark spin, SIDIS, String+3P0, StringSpinner
in
Computer Physics Communications
volume
292
article number
108886
publisher
Elsevier
external identifiers
  • scopus:85168767893
ISSN
0010-4655
DOI
10.1016/j.cpc.2023.108886
language
English
LU publication?
yes
id
216cf985-dcff-441a-b39a-fe139dc4fb86
date added to LUP
2023-10-18 16:09:42
date last changed
2023-10-18 16:09:42
@article{216cf985-dcff-441a-b39a-fe139dc4fb86,
  abstract     = {{<p>Quark spin effects in hadronization were recently included in the PYTHIA 8 Monte Carlo event generator for the simulation of the deep inelastic scattering (DIS) process off a polarized proton or neutron target. The spin effects were activated via the external StringSpinner package, which is based on the string+P03 model of polarized hadronization, and were restricted to the production of pseudoscalar mesons in string fragmentation. The struck quark polarization could either be calculated using parametrizations of the transversity PDFs or be freely specified. In this article we present a major extension of StringSpinner that includes vector meson production in the PYTHIA 8 string fragmentation. The spin-dependent emission and decay processes of the vector mesons are described using the string+P03 model, which systematically accounts for the quark-spin degree of freedom in the fragmentation chain. The new package works with the version 8.3 of the PYTHIA event generator and it allows for a more complete and quantitative simulation of the final states in polarized semi-inclusive DIS events. Also, it can be used to study the transverse-spin effects for the production of vector mesons. After describing the new version of StringSpinner, examples of its usage in semi-inclusive DIS events are presented. New version program summary: Program Title: StringSpinner CPC Library link to program files: https://doi.org/10.17632/37jrpmyz3t.2 Developer's repository link: https://gitlab.com/albikerbizi/stringspinner.git Licensing provisions: GNU GPL v2 or later Programming language: C++, Fortran Journal reference of previous version: Comput. Phys. Commun. 272 (2022) 108234. Does the new version supersede the previous version?: Yes Reasons for the new version: Vector meson emission and decay is required for a more complete simulation of the DIS final states. Summary of revisions: The spin-dependence of the string fragmentation is extended to include the production and the decay of polarized vector mesons. Nature of problem: Vector meson contribute strongly to the final hadrons produced in DIS, and they can produce non-trivial effects on the spin-dependent observables. Solution method: Extend the previous version of StringSpinner to include polarized vector meson production and decay using a more complete model of polarized hadronization.</p>}},
  author       = {{Kerbizi, Albi and Lönnblad, Leif}},
  issn         = {{0010-4655}},
  keywords     = {{Hadronization; Pythia; Quark spin; SIDIS; String+3P0; StringSpinner}},
  language     = {{eng}},
  publisher    = {{Elsevier}},
  series       = {{Computer Physics Communications}},
  title        = {{Extending StringSpinner to handle vector-meson spin}},
  url          = {{http://dx.doi.org/10.1016/j.cpc.2023.108886}},
  doi          = {{10.1016/j.cpc.2023.108886}},
  volume       = {{292}},
  year         = {{2023}},
}